On Tue, 2004-12-14 at 08:41 -0500, David George wrote:
> Interesting.  The only problem with this is, at least in FC3, rc.local 
> runs after all the other init scripts.  Which means if you are 
> automatically starting mythbackend with the mythbackend script the ivtv 
> module won't load until after mythbackend starts.  What I did is modify 
> the mythbackend script to automatically modprobe ivtv if it isn't 
> already there.
> 
> Add the following lines to /etc/init.d/mythbackend in the start() 
> function after echo -n $"Starting $prog: ":
